A New Internet-Draft is available from the on-line Internet-Drafts directories.


        Title           : Properties of an Ideal Naming Service
        Author          : Brian Trammell
	Filename        : draft-trammell-inip-pins-04.txt
	Pages           : 14
	Date            : 2017-09-20

Abstract:
   This document specifies a set of necessary functions and desirable
   properties of an ideal system for resolving names to addresses and
   associated information for establishing communication associations in
   the Internet.  For each property, it briefly explains the rationale
   behind it, and how the property is or could be met with the present
   Domain Name System.  It is intended to start a discussion within the
   IAB's Names and Identifiers program about gaps between the present
   reality of DNS and the naming service the Internet needs by returning
   to first principles.
